Indian Tobacco Company (ITC) is a conglomerate headquartered in Kolkata. It has many diversified businesses across Cigarettes (leader), FMCG, Stationary Products and Hotels.
Back in 1910, what started as a modest beginning in a leased office in Radha Nagar Lane, went on to become an eventful journey. They became the market leaders in Cigarettes and Leaf Tobacco businesses.
ITC was an abbreviation for Imperial Tobacco Company.
In 1925, ITC set up a printing and packaging business to facilitate their cigarette business. What started as a small and personal aid, today works with brands like Tata Tea, Colgate Palmolive, Nokia, and others for packaging.
On their 16th birthday, they purchased a plot of land at 37, Chowringhee, (now renamed J.L. Nehru Road), Kolkata. This was a revolutionary move. The historical “Virginia House” came up on the same plot 2 years later.
ITC’s Agri-business sector is India’s largest exporter of agricultural commodities. They have come with e-Choupals across 35,000 villages helping 40 crore farmers.
While the cigarette business brings most of the revenue, ITC is exponentially expanding its business in the FMCG Sector. Their FMCG product reaches every 2nd household in India. In Covid year, they launched close to 60 products and the sales have increased by 15%.
Sanjiv Puri(MD, ITC) said “The FMCG Sector has got immense promise in India. We are also scaling up our hotels’ footprint, in the last 16 months, we opened 18 hotels. So in all the segments, we see an immense amount of opportunity. We are very optimistic and continue to invest. Demerger is a 15 months road map for the hotels subsidiary”
ITC Share Price History
Year | Share Price | Gain / Loss |
---|---|---|
1990 | ₹ 0.81 | |
1991 | ₹ 3.23 | + 298.8% |
1992 | ₹ 5.25 | + 62.5% |
1993 | ₹ 7.46 | + 42.1% |
1994 | ₹ 8.40 | + 12.6% |
1995 | ₹ 5.55 | - 33.9% |
1996 | ₹ 6.76 | + 21.8% |
1997 | ₹ 13.67 | + 102.2% |
1998 | ₹ 16.57 | + 21.2% |
1999 | ₹ 14.70 | - 11.3% |
2000 | ₹ 19.81 | + 34.8% |
2001 | ₹ 14.96 | - 24.5% |
2002 | ₹ 14.59 | - 2.5% |
2003 | ₹ 21.76 | + 49.1% |
2004 | ₹ 28.94 | + 33.0% |
2005 | ₹ 47.07 | + 62.6% |
2006 | ₹ 56.32 | + 19.7% |
2007 | ₹ 69.71 | + 23.8% |
2008 | ₹ 56.83 | - 18.5% |
2009 | ₹ 83.15 | + 46.3% |
2010 | ₹ 115.69 | + 39.1% |
2011 | ₹ 132.45 | + 14.5% |
2012 | ₹ 190.14 | + 43.6% |
2013 | ₹ 213.21 | + 12.1% |
2014 | ₹ 244.23 | + 14.5% |
2015 | ₹ 217.18 | - 11.1% |
2016 | ₹ 239.95 | + 10.5% |
2017 | ₹ 263.10 | + 9.6% |
2018 | ₹ 281.65 | + 7.1% |
2019 | ₹ 237.65 | - 15.6% |
2020 | ₹ 209.00 | - 12.1% |
2021 | ₹ 218.00 | + 4.3% |
2022 | ₹ 331.65 | + 52.1% |
2023 | ₹ 462.00 | + 39.3% |
2024 | ₹ 484.45 | + 4.9% |
2025 | ₹ 483.30 | - 0.2% |
